Back to News Briefs 14th National Rally of Caravan Clubs The 14th Nation Rally of all Caravan Clubs from Australia will be held at Elmore Special Events Centre with the gates opening on 30 December 2010 for days of making new friends, fun and entertainment. Elmore is situated half way between Echuca, famous for its paddleboats, and Bendigo, that has much to offer ranging from classical old buildings to Talking Tram Tours. Also to be found in Bendigo is one of the top Chinese Museums of the world. Each night of the rally, that runs to 11 January 2011, there will be entertainment from top line artists with two nights put aside for club concert nights, which is alway a lot of fun. During the day there will be Trade Displays, where you can buy a new caravan or a gadget as well. There will be a market day, to enable members to display their goods and sell them to other members or visiting public. All in all there will be much to keep us all amused. The cost of the rally is $350.00, which covers site fees and nighttime entertainment. This is great value for money. Payment of the the fees can be spread over the coming months. There will be coach tours, craft lessons, basic computer lessons and daily information sessions in the big shed. For further information on how to get an application form to attend the rally go to www.accvic.org.au and look for the rally link. Information can also be obtained from our President or our Treasurer who are both our club delegates to the rally. Members of our club will, for the first time, be able to wear their state colours on the security tags. Sorry, no dogs allowed at these rallies, but there will be boarding kennels nearby.
